Course structure

• Disaster Risk Reduction Principles
• Climate Change Adaptation Strategies
• Geographic Information Systems for Disaster Management
• Remote Sensing Technologies in Disaster Risk Reduction
• Disaster Preparedness and Response
• Risk Communication and Community Engagement
• Resilient Infrastructure Development
• Policy and Governance in Disaster Risk Reduction
• Project Management for Disaster Risk Reduction
• Case Studies in Disaster Risk Reduction Technology
